Transaction 64248fbd8fc8de1b067907b70d0ca738a9891843eb8effcb782924f39a1a17cf
1 Input
1 Output
-
64248fbd8fc8de1b067907b70d0ca738a9891843eb8effcb782924f39a1a17cf:0
- value
- 29510
- script pubkey
- OP_0 OP_PUSHBYTES_20 4dd4bb3b0756a2843e838ad8b8ed2bca7151afd7
- address
- bc1qfh2tkwc8263gg05r3tvt3mftefc4rt7hfec8xw